Decode‐and‐forward with partial relay selection
International Journal of Communication Systems, 2010AbstractExact expressions for outage probability and symbol error rate are presented for a decode‐and‐forward cooperative network with partial relay selection. An independent but not identically distributed Nakagami‐m fading environment is considered. Numerical and simulated results show the validity of the analytical results.
